Tabby Soars: Doubling Its Valuation to $3.3 Billion with a $160M Funding Round and Its Ambitious IPO Plans
In the fast-paced world of financial technology, staying ahead requires innovation, agility, and audacity. Tabby, the renowned fintech startup revolutionizing the Middle Eastern buy-now-pay-later (BNPL) scene, has exemplified all these traits and more. Doubling its valuation to a whopping $3.3 billion in its latest $160 million funding round, Tabby is not only broadening its horizons but also setting sights on an Initial Public Offering (IPO). Understanding Tabby’s Journey and Milestones
Before diving into Tabby’s recent achievements, it’s crucial to understand the roots of its journey. Established in 2019, Tabby swiftly rose to fame with its innovative BNPL model tailored for the MENA (Middle East and North Africa) region. The Spectacular $160M Funding Round
Key Players Behind the Funding
The recent funding round, pushing Tabby’s valuation to $3.3 billion, saw significant contributions from a blend of seasoned investors and newcomers:
- Existing Investors: Major stakeholders like Abu Dhabi Investment Office and Mubadala reasserted their support, reflecting confidence in Tabby’s vision and execution.
- New Entrants: Noteworthy newcomers such as prominent global fintech investors displayed their faith in Tabby’s growth trajectory, potentially opening doors to international collaborations.
